Sat 1727201400431256

decimal
541761.150431256
degree
0°121761′1473″150431256‴
percentile
82.2476858252942%
name
bpqefwbnstt
cycle
0
epoch
2
period
268
block
541761
offset
150431256
timestamp
rarity
common